CHAPTER ONE

 

Catherine “Cate” Tibbs stared out the window of her home office
at the pine trees lining the backyard of her upstate New York property,
taking a moment to study the way the wind and the rain of the autumn storm
were making the green-needled boughs sway like graceful dancers. The words
she wanted to put on the computer screen for the new book she was writing
were not coming easily to her. She knew why. She couldn’t stop
thinking back to the time she and her two best friends became The Beach
Babes. They were such an odd trio of thirteen-year-olds, but somehow their
friendship had formed and had endured through the years. Until recently,
that is. She hadn’t heard from either Amber or Brooke for several
months now.

Cate sat back in her chair, made a few notes before moving away from her
desk, and headed into the kitchen to make a cup of herbal tea. Time to set
things in motion, she thought. She and her friends were all turning forty in
the upcoming year, and she had a plan.

From the side of her refrigerator, she lifted her favorite photo of the
three of them as young girls, back when their friendship was new.
Brooke’s family had invited Cate and Amber to visit their luxurious
summer house on the Long Island shore for a couple of days. In the
photograph, the three of them dressed in bathing suits were sitting in a
line on the sand in front of the house holding hands and staring up at
Brooke’s father. They’d just named themselves “The Beach
Babes” and thought it was the coolest thing ever. Brooke’s
father was laughing with them while he snapped pictures.

Cate held the photograph up to the light. Brooke had found the original a
few years ago and made copies for Amber and her. Brooke was the red-headed,
heavy girl in the middle. Her green eyes bordered by brown-rimmed glasses,
she wore braces and a smile that usually wobbled a little from insecurity,
but on this day with her father present, her smile was wide. Amber sat on
the right of her. Beautiful already, with naturally blond hair, blue eyes,
and a tall, willowy figure, Amber had a brash style and sassiness even then
that had intrigued Cate. It covered up a lot of hurt.

Cate’s gaze settled on her younger self. Her long brown hair was tied
back in a ponytail. Brown eyes stared out at the world with curiosity, her
serious expression hiding a lot of shyness.  Interesting, she thought,
how different they’d grown and yet how much they’d remained the
same.

After fixing her tea, Cate sat down at the kitchen table uncertain who to
call first. Amber, who was the personal assistant for the owner of the
Galvin Modeling Agency, sometimes modeled for one of their clients, a
perfume company. She might be on a shoot with them. Without Amber’s
ability to join them, Brooke might not want to leave California. It had
always been that way. The three of them or nothing. Maybe because they
balanced one another.

Will

Once upon a time, Will had sent wishes to the full moon with his howls, but
what had come true for him were the slick slaps of skin against skin,
stinking breath against his face, the taste of his own blood and other,
unspeakable things. Will, instead of meeting a prince under the full moon,
had been sold to beasts.

Will carefully turned away from the large form next to him in the bed.
Everything seemed so loud in the darkness, the other man’s deep
breathing, Will’s own, panicked heartbeat which had not slowed while
he had waited for the small hours of the morning, refusing sleep. Will
moved, inch by inch, away from the other man. Will refused to think what the
other man — Ed — would do if he found Will sneaking out. What Ed had done
was already more than Will wanted to think about.

Will had considered packing a small bag, but that would have been too
dangerous. All he had dared was leave clothes under the bed, in such a way
it looked incidental, forgotten laundry.

The floor was cold against Will’s naked feet. Carefully, he stood. He
could say he’d just wanted to go to the bathroom if Ed woke now, but
Ed was still sleeping, and so Will got his clothes, slowly pulling them up
and onto his arms. He could not make too much noise. He had to get this
right.

Will didn’t dare put the clothes on in the bedroom — loup-garou
hearing was sensitive. He walked through the dark house and to the kitchen,
grabbing his shoes on the way. There were shards of a glass on the floor. Ed
had thrown it in fury when Will had been too slow in getting Ed his beer.
Will walked around the broken thing and quickly cleaned himself with a wipe.
He gave one last look to the dirty dishes in the sink, then pulled on his
clothes, more concerned with doing it as quietly as he could than about
doing it neatly.

Before he turned the knob, he listened to the house, but it was quiet. Ed
was still sleeping, and so was his pack of three, all of them loup-garous,
all of them vicious. They might still hear the door, but if Will was ever
going to run, then this was it.

He opened the door and crossed the threshold. Now, if they found him, they
would know without a doubt that he had tried to run, and they would punish
him.

Will closed the door as carefully as he could, but the mechanism made a
small sound. Behind the house, the alley was dirty. Trash bags rustled in
the wind, soda cans rusted and collected dirt. Will had to watch where he
stepped so he didn’t make any more noise. His heart was thundering in
his chest.

Out on the street, Will quickly broke into a run. He knew he had to put as
much distance between himself and them, because they could shift and just
hunt him down, and he couldn’t without the moon being full.

Winchester Boulevard, on foot, was quite a walk. It took Will an hour, and
he ran most of the time, so when he finally got there, he was sweaty from
running and trembling with the cold whenever he slowed down to catch his
breath. The house he wanted had a large planter by the front door with a red
and white plastic windmill in it. Ella had said the windmill would be there.
It was such a silly thing, and there wasn’t even any wind to move its
spokes, but Will nearly broke out in sobs with relief.

Will was scared to knock, but at this point, it was this or wait for Ed and
his pack to hunt him down. And Will knew they wouldn’t just kill him.
If it had been that — if he’d known that would have been the worst
he’d have to fear — he might have given up at any point over the past
four years, might have just accepted death. Everything else the loup-garous
would enjoy doing to him — that was what Will feared.

He was huffing when he stood in front of the door, but he didn’t
hesitate to knock.

Will looked over his shoulder as he waited to be let in. This neighborhood
was one of the nicer ones for New Elvenswood. The whole city tended to be
largely clean and touristy, even if Will had never been allowed to see all
that much of the place. The dilapidated house Ed and his pack had rented was
the exception more than the rule as far as Will could tell.

Across the street, there was a light on in an upstairs room. Will imagined
whoever was up was awake at this hour because of their own choosing. He
imagined they were working late or maybe just reading. Just living their
life. Will hadn’t lived in such a long time. All he’d been doing
since he’d met Ed had been surviving.

The door opened, and Will flinched.

“Yes?” the vampire asked.

Will had known it would be a vampire, but still. This one, his sheer
presence absolutely spoke to Will’s wolf nature, and the
vampire’s demeanor made Will want to show his belly and submit. He was
stunning to behold too, but in a sharp way: almost white-blond hair, icy
eyes that had a hard darkness to them, a thin mouth set in a pale
face.

With a last shallow breath, Will forced the words he’d prepared in
his head out of his mouth. “Ella said you can help people in trouble.
I… there’s a pack of loup-garous, and I need to get away from
them. I can’t pay you, but I’ll do what you want. I’ll
work for you.”

Will’s voice nearly gave out on the last part, because he started
shaking violently. It occurred to Will that the vampire looked like a
Viking, and his cold eyes were growing only more glacial in their regard.
Will doubted the man had laughed for more than a minute in the last hundred
years. And he wore nice clothes, really nice clothes. Will knew the vampire
was a lawyer, but he felt silly now for asking for help. He expected the
vampire to tell him to go and fuck off, just with nicer words.

“Come inside,” the vampire said instead and opened the door
wider.
